Description
The Dead Air Nomad-Ti XC is a titanium, cross-country variant of the Nomad series that prioritizes extreme weight savings and advanced baffle performance. It ships as a kit with a Xeno QD adapter and the DA124 Omni Brake, and is engineered for .30-caliber applications with ratings that include .300 RUM. The compact profile and additive-manufactured baffle geometry make the Nomad-Ti XC suitable for long days afield where minimizing carried weight and maintaining sound control are important.
Key Specifications
- The caliber rating is .300 Remington Ultra Magnum and it is listed as multi-caliber.
- The kit includes a Xeno adapter and the DA124 Omni Brake.
- The body length is 6.35 inches, the direct-thread configuration measures 6.74 inches, and with the Xeno adapter it measures 7.03 inches.
- The listed body diameter is 1.76 inches (other spec references show 1.735 inches).
- The product material is Grade 5 (6Al-4V) titanium.
- The finish is described as bead-blasted (silver) with nitride- or Cerakote-treated adapter/mount options noted.
- The thread pattern for the included mount is 5/8-24 (HUB-compatible direct thread noted).
- Weight is listed in multiple configurations: 7.4 oz (body), 9.6 oz (direct thread), and 9.7 oz (with Xeno adapter).
- Full-auto rating is No.
The Nomad-Ti XC delivers an ultralight suppressor option for shooters who need high-end performance without excess weight. Its titanium construction and updated two-stage coaxial baffle architecture make it well suited to long-range precision work and extended hunts where carrying weight and consistent sound performance matter. The included Xeno adapter and DA124 Omni Brake provide flexible mounting and muzzle device compatibility for a range of .30-caliber setups.
